About the position

The Product Training & Commercialization Analyst II at Lennar is responsible for educating business associates on how to effectively use Lennar's systems and applications, including major platforms like Salesforce and JD Edwards. This role involves assessing training needs, developing training strategies, and delivering training through various modalities. The analyst will collaborate with product teams and stakeholders to ensure successful product rollouts and ongoing training support, contributing to the overall goal of enhancing user experience and operational efficiency.

Responsibilities

  • Work directly with Product Owners and Teams to assess training needs for new or existing platforms and applications.
  • Build training strategies, plans, and materials in support of new products and system/application enhancements.
  • Attend new product demos to stay updated and knowledgeable for future trainings.
  • Participate in technical walkthroughs and 'Train the Trainer' sessions to ensure preparedness for Business User training.
  • Prepare trainer cheat sheets and guides to ensure customer-centric training.
  • Collaborate with Product and Support Desk Teams for sign-off and support readiness for new applications or enhancements.
  • Deliver training directly to end users through in-person, webinars, and virtual trainings.
  • Collect continuous feedback from end users to identify opportunities for improvements.
  • Input necessary data and training metrics for capacity planning and tracking product rollouts.
  • Act as a liaison between end users and technology support teams.
